An inspiring trip to Copenhagen is reflected in this collection of modern, high-contrast prints. Enjoy the city through people watching and window shopping along cobblestone streets with colorful urban gardens. Distrikt's softer palette is balanced by pairing it with black, white and a few bright color pops for a graphic mix of pattern.
